How much do network infrastructure technical support j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for network infrastructure technical support in the United States is $24.41,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$27.40 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Network Infrastructure Technical Support vs Network Support Specialist?

AspectNetwork Infrastructure Technical SupportNetwork Support Specialist
CertificationsComp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NAComp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A
Work EnvironmentData centers, enterprise networks, IT departmentsHelp desks, corporate offices, remote support
Employer & Industry UsageTelecommunications, large enterprises, ISPsSmall to medium businesses, service providers
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

Network Infrastructure Technical Support focuses on maintaining and troubleshooting complex network hardware and infrastructure components within enterprise environments. In contrast, Network Support Specialists often handle end-user network issues, providing support via help desks or remote assistance. Both roles require similar certifications and work in related environments, but their scope and focus differ, with infrastructure support being more technical and hardware-oriented.

Job description

Overview
Network Infrastructure Engineer (VDEPT)
Bowhead is seeking a Network Infrastructure Engineer in Dahlgren, VA. The Network Infrastructure Engineer is responsible for the operation, maintenance, and support of the CIAT system's underlying infrastructure. This role requires a strong understanding of virtualization technologies, scripting languages, operating systems, and complex system architectures. The engineer will troubleshoot issues, document procedures, and collaborate with other team members to ensure the stability, security, and performance of the CIAT infrastructure. The ideal candidate is a self-motivated problem-solver with a passion for learning and a commitment to providing excellent technical support.
Responsibilities
  • Maintain and troubleshoot the CIAT system's virtualized environment using VMware.
  • Configure and manage virtual machines (VMs), ensuring optimal performance and resource utilization.
  • Automate system administration tasks using scripting languages: PowerShell, Ansible, Bash, and Python
  • Develop and maintain documentation for infrastructure processes and procedures.
  • Communicate effectively with other team members to resolve technical issues and share knowledge.
  • Troubleshoot complex problems independently, with minimal supervision.
  • Maintain a comprehensive understanding of the CIAT system of systems architecture,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S) components, and complex system interdependencies.
  • Install, configure, and maintain Linux (primarily RHEL and Ubuntu) and Windows operating systems.

Qualifications
  • Three to five years (3-5) of experience in networking, IT, or other related fields preferred
  • Bachelor's degree required.
  • CompTIA Security+ CE Certification preferred
  • Strong understanding of VMware and virtual machine configuration.
  • Proficiency in scripting languages such as PowerShell, Ansible, Bash, and Python.
  • Excellent documentation and communication sk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to troubleshoot complex problems independently.
  • Comprehensive understanding of system of systems concepts, IaaS, and complex system architectures.
  • Extensive knowledge of Linux (RHEL and Ubuntu) and Windows operating systems.
